~Nyla~
I took a long bath after Kian left. This past week had been the hardest to get through, and I needed to mull everything over.
I wasn't aware it was possible to be this torn between the feelings of love and revenge. While I believe at times that Kian was one of the best things that happened to me, guilt was eating me away. Moving on so quickly seemed unnatural enough, and moving on with the bringer of my misfortunes felt unacceptable.
I thought no one was silently judging me except for my subconscious, which was constantly spewing Wyatt's memories to the front, reminding me what a horrible person I was. Then I found another silent judge when Kian said Maya was watching us.
It must be Maya. She was probably waiting for Kian to move his pack to Golden Dells so she could get her revenge. She didn't know he had no plans to relocate or if I was even alive. Neither did she know he lived in the Western Cascades, which was quite far from home.
If she really felt things for Vance as Ryder and Lorraine had said, she would obviously nurse vengeful intentions, and watching her best friend make out with the murderer must be quite a blow. She might have been counting me along with Vance as the loved ones she needed her revenge for.
Putting aside feelings of guilt and shame was hard enough. Not to mention the struggles with the stone that the evil goddess gave me. I wore it occasionally to prolong the time before withdrawal symptoms would kick in again. The stone was enchanted to manipulate the wearer; it was flooding my mind with negative thoughts, seeking only revenge and destruction.
Every time I wore it, I was convinced to kill Kian and everyone he cared about. Even the thought of wanting to harm people like Rachel was heartbreaking for me. But my ability to empathize or think straight vanished when the stone was on me.
At times, I had considered telling Kian the truth and asking him for blood instead of resorting to wearing something so evil. The thought of my mate pushing me away and hating me was unimaginable. It was one thing to hide my identity and another to betray his trust and kill his people.
Knowing him more at a physical and emotional level was making it more and more difficult for me. He was a real sweetheart who loved me deeply. It would be easier to take these feelings of love with me and disappear for good than be hated and banished.
I was so wrong about him when I thought he would use Ari against me. He loved my baby a lot and made sure I got everything she and I needed. It's not easy for possessive alphas to tolerate another man even looking the wrong way at their mate. He accepted Wyatt as someone I still loved, and Ari as his own baby.
